From the basketball courts of Northern Ireland to the C-suites of tech giants, Tony McGaharan just can’t stop coaching!

After a decade at Google, Tony set up his own training and people development company, People Playbook. Calling on experience from Sweden to Singapore, Tony’s honed his skills worldwide and with a huge range of groups.

In that time, he’s found some common truths and universal experiences. He shares them in this episode — dribbling between basketball and facilitation, coaching and learning design, and more.

Find out about:

  • What Tony learned from a decade in Google’s People operations
  • Why he set out to create People Playbook at the onset of the pandemic and how he grew the business
  • How his qualification as a basketball coach has helped him grow as a facilitator and coach
  • What facilitators can learn about sustainable performance and why financial incentives are never enough
  • Why authenticity and humility are so important — for modelling to the group and as a principle of practice
  • How to facilitate in the margins to help a successful, effective group continue developing
